On Your Home Your Heart, avoid these expensive home renovation mistakes and keep your plans on track, and on budget, in 2026.

Home renovations rank among the most stressful and costly endeavors homeowners undertake. With research showing that 78% of projects exceed their planned budgets, these undertakings often lead to financial strain, unexpected debt, and significant frustration.

Experts emphasize that many issues stem from preventable oversights. Drawing from insights by interior specialists at Shutter Store UK, here are the most frequent pitfalls and practical strategies to sidestep them for a smoother, more successful outcome.

Home Renovation Mistakes

Not Consulting Neighbors on Shared Elements

In terraced or semi-detached properties, overlooking shared walls or structures can cause major delays. Work affecting a party wall typically requires written consent from neighbors, and failure to secure it within required timeframes—often 14 days before starting—may necessitate a formal party wall agreement. This process can take three months or longer, pushing back completion dates and inflating costs through extended timelines and temporary living arrangements.

To prevent this, initiate discussions early, obtain agreements in writing, and consult a surveyor if needed to ensure compliance from the outset.

Prioritizing Style Over Practicality and Safety

Social media platforms inspire countless renovation ideas, with a significant portion of younger homeowners (around 71% of those born 1997–2007 and 67% born 1981–1996) relying on them not just for aesthetics but as step-by-step guides for DIY work. While these sources offer valuable creativity, chasing visually striking designs can compromise functionality, durability, and safety.

Opting for trendy looks without considering long-term usability or professional standards risks poor outcomes, potential hazards, and rework expenses. Professionals deliver safer, more reliable results, even if they cost more upfront.

Balance inspiration with realism: assess whether a DIY approach truly saves money when factoring in risks, tools, time, and the value of expert execution.

Setting Unrealistic Budgets Without a Contingency Fund

Unexpected issues—such as hidden structural problems, material price fluctuations, or overlooked details—frequently emerge during renovations. These surprises turn modest overruns into major financial headaches, especially toward project end when funds run low.

Contractors and experts consistently advise building in a 10–20% contingency buffer to the total budget. This cushion provides flexibility for unforeseen expenses without derailing the entire plan. Adjust the percentage based on personal finances—larger for complex projects or older homes—but never skip it entirely. If unused, the extra funds offer peace of mind or can enhance other aspects of the home.

Blindly Chasing Fleeting Interior Trends

Interior trends evolve rapidly, and what appears cutting-edge today may feel dated by project completion. Committing to bold, trend-driven choices in high-cost areas like kitchens and bathrooms proves risky, as full replacements (e.g., new tiles) carry steep price tags.

Neutral, versatile palettes and materials allow easy updates later—such as a fresh coat of paint—without major disruption or expense. This approach future-proofs the space, accommodating shifting preferences while maintaining timeless appeal and resale value.

Overlooking Energy Efficiency Upgrades

Amid excitement over visible changes like new fixtures or layouts, energy-related improvements often receive short shrift. High-quality insulation, better ventilation, and efficient systems may lack immediate visual impact but deliver substantial long-term advantages.

These retrofits reduce heating bills significantly and boost property value—potentially by 14–37%, varying by location and upgrades implemented. Even for long-term owners uninterested in selling, the result is a more comfortable, cost-effective home with lower ongoing expenses and improved coziness during colder months.

By addressing these common oversights proactively—through thorough planning, realistic budgeting, neighbor communication, practical design choices, trend flexibility, and energy-focused investments—homeowners can minimize stress, stay closer to budget, and achieve a renovation that enhances daily living rather than becoming a source of regret. Careful preparation transforms what could be a nightmare into a rewarding reality.
